Historical Evolution of Pancit

The history of pancit mirrors the history of the Philippines, demonstrating the influences of diverse cultures and the resilience of Filipino culinary traditions.

  • Early Influences:
  • Early forms of pancit likely originated from Chinese immigrants, bringing with them their noodle-making techniques and recipes. Over time, these techniques blended with indigenous ingredients and culinary practices.

  • Adaptation and Innovation:
  • Filipino cooks have adapted and innovated these techniques, crafting their own unique interpretations of pancit. This adaptation reflects the Filipino spirit of resourcefulness and creativity in the culinary arts.

  • Modern Interpretations:
  • Contemporary pancit dishes often incorporate modern ingredients and culinary techniques, showcasing a fusion of tradition and innovation. These contemporary variations are often seen in restaurants and homes, demonstrating the enduring popularity of pancit.

Handling Different Pancit Ingredients

Effective ingredient handling is vital for achieving the best results in pancit dishes. Proper techniques ensure a flavorful and aesthetically pleasing outcome.

  • Noodles: Always rinse noodles to remove excess starch. Different types of noodles require different cooking times, so always follow package instructions.
  • Protein: Marinate or season protein according to the recipe to enhance its flavor. Ensure the protein is cooked thoroughly to avoid any health risks.
  • Vegetables: Chop vegetables into uniform sizes for even cooking. Blanching vegetables before adding them to the pancit can maintain their crispness.
  • Sauce Ingredients: Measure sauce ingredients precisely to ensure the correct balance of flavors. Adjust seasonings as needed throughout the cooking process.
